Frequently Asked Questions

What are entry-level jobs?

Entry-level positions require minimal experience and are designed for recent graduates or career changers starting in a new field.

How do I get an entry-level job with no experience?

Highlight transferable skills, internships, volunteer work, and personal projects. Tailor your CV to the role and show eagerness to learn.
